Chris Wolker
Chris Wolker Tech Expert & Writer
1. Open the Uber app.
2. Tap the three lines at the top-left corner to access the menu.
3. Tap “Your trips.” Ensure “Past” is selected at the top.
4. Tap the trip for which you would like to request a refund.
5. Tap “I would like a refund.”
